WebCoronary artery calcification pathologically begins as microcalcifications (0.5 to 15.0 μm) and grows into larger calcium fragments, which eventually result in sheet-like deposits (>3 mm). This evolution is observed to occur concurrently with the progression of plaque. WebJaundice, also known as icterus, is a yellowish or greenish pigmentation of the skin and sclera due to high bilirubin levels. Jaundice in adults is typically a sign indicating the presence of underlying diseases involving abnormal heme metabolism, liver dysfunction, or biliary-tract obstruction. Web3 jun. 2016 · Intrahepatic calcification in utero can result from a number of causes which include: in utero infection (especially the S-TORCH group *) * in utero cytomegalovirus infection 6. * in utero rubella infection. * in utero toxoplasmosis infection. * in utero herpes simplex infection. * in utero syphilis infection. in utero parvovirus B19 infection.
